Abstract

Elements of financial statements are the main sources of financial information of a corporation to the external users. The main objective of the study is to measure the usefulness of the components of the financial statements in investment decisions to investors. A well designed questionnaire regarding the usefulness of the components in the decision making was provided among the investors living in the northern part of Bangladesh. Only 74 investors provided their opinion through online platform. Then the data is analyzed using descriptive statistics, cornbach alpha, correlation and measures of association. After analyzing the result of the study, it is found that financial statements have a significant influence on several investment decisions of the investors. The result of study will encourage investors to use the information contained in the financial statements for fruitful investment decision. It is tried to discover the real scenario of usefulness of the financial statements to the investors as if the study covers only a limited area of Bangladesh
